Smart Ovens and Cooktops

Traditional ovens have been a staple in kitchens for generations, but the latest smart ovens come with added features that elevate their functionality. These ovens can be controlled through apps, allowing you to preheat, set cooking times, or even check the status of your food while you’re away from the kitchen. Some models can automatically adjust temperature settings based on the recipe, ensuring perfect results every time.

Similarly, smart cooktops offer advanced features like temperature control, automated cooking programs, and safety features that prevent overheating or overcooking. With the touch of a button, these devices allow for precise cooking, whether you’re searing a steak or simmering a delicate sauce. The convenience of controlling your oven or cooktop from your smartphone gives you greater flexibility, allowing you to multitask in other areas of your life.

Smart Refrigerators and Pantry Organizers

One of the most impressive innovations in smart kitchen technology is the smart refrigerator. These refrigerators go far beyond basic food storage. Many models are equipped with cameras that let you see what’s inside without having to open the door. This can be a game-changer when you’re trying to figure out what ingredients you have on hand, especially when making a grocery list or following recipes.

Some smart refrigerators also feature touchscreens, allowing users to access recipes, add items to shopping lists, or even browse the internet for inspiration. These devices are also capable of tracking expiration dates, notifying you when it’s time to use certain ingredients before they go bad. Additionally, many smart refrigerators integrate with other smart devices in your kitchen, offering even more seamless control over your cooking environment.

Meanwhile, smart pantry organizers use RFID tags or barcode scanning to track the inventory in your pantry. This can be particularly helpful when managing bulk items or ensuring that you don’t purchase duplicates of items you already have. These devices offer real-time updates on pantry contents, making meal planning and grocery shopping more efficient than ever before.

Smart Scales and Measuring Devices

Accurate measurements are critical when it comes to cooking, and smart kitchen scales can assist by automatically converting measurements, adjusting for recipe variations, and even offering nutritional information. For instance, some smart scales can connect to your phone, providing real-time feedback on the exact weight of ingredients as you add them. This ensures that you’re following the recipe precisely, which is particularly helpful for baking or preparing dishes that require a high level of precision.

Smart Blenders and Food Processors

Blenders and food processors have long been used for preparing everything from smoothies to soups, but the latest models come with advanced technology that makes the process even easier. Smart blenders, for example, can be controlled through an app, allowing you to adjust settings remotely. Some models even have preset functions for specific tasks, such as making smoothies, soups, or nut butter. Additionally, many smart blenders come with integrated heating elements, which makes them capable of cooking the food while blending it—an ideal feature for creating hot soups or sauces.

Smart food processors have similar capabilities, with preset functions for chopping, dicing, or pureeing. These devices can help speed up meal prep by doing much of the manual labor for you, ensuring consistency and precision every time.

3. The Future of Smart Kitchen Devices

As technology continues to evolve, so too will the capabilities of smart kitchen devices. The kitchen of the future may include even more integrated devices that work seamlessly together, all controlled from a central hub or mobile app. For instance, refrigerators may be able to recommend recipes based on what ingredients are in stock, and ovens may automatically adjust cooking settings based on the user’s dietary preferences.

Additionally, smart kitchen devices will likely become more energy-efficient, using sensors to detect when they are in use and adjusting their operations to conserve power when not in use. These energy-efficient models will not only save you money on utility bills but will also contribute to reducing your carbon footprint.

Moreover, the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) is expected to play a larger role in smart kitchens. AI-powered devices could analyze your cooking habits and suggest personalized recipes, helping you become more efficient in your kitchen while expanding your culinary horizons. The smart kitchen of the future promises a blend of convenience, sustainability, and personalization, transforming how we approach meal preparation and kitchen management.
